Description:
Stained glass and leaded lights designed, produced and repaired for London, South London, Kent, Surrey, Sussex and South East England
Tags:
glass, stained, leaded, windows, london, lights, repair, surrey, sussex, kent, east, england, designed, vitrail, produced, repaired